Eternity II has an official story (a launch, a $2,000,000 prize, a deadline)
and a real one, which played out on a mailing list. This page is the real one,
compressed to its turning points: the moments that actually moved the puzzle,
each one a single line you can read at a glance.

For the whole account in prose, the history is told in two parts:
[part I](/research/community/hunt) covers 2000 to 2009, from the group's
founding to the first scrutiny prize; [part II](/research/community/hunt-part-2)
covers 2009 to today. Every milestone here links into them, and to the archive
message where it happened.
